MDV-SEIA Partners with IEC-Chesapeake

April 23, 2013

MDV-SEIA has established an agreement with the Independent Electrical Contractors Association Chesapeake Chapter (IECC). Under this partnership, MDV-SEIA members will receive discounted fee for membership and be able to receive member discounted pricing on all continuing education courses, including the NABCEP Solar PV and Solar Thermal Classes.

This partnership is especially valuable considering the Maryland Energy Administration recently updated regulations to require that solar installation companies obtain NABCEP certification prior to obtaining MEA grants. MDV-SEIA affiliate pricing is designed so members will easily recoup the cost of membership through savings in the training program.

While training was the primary driver for MDV-SEIA to partner with IECC, there are several other benefits of IECC membership:

  • Credit union membership
  • FedEx program
  • STAPLES Business Advantage program
  • Home Depot discount program
  • Enterprise fleet services
  • Fuel savings

The partnership also provides members greater access to continuing education and code panels, such as the State Apprenticeship Councils in Virginia and Maryland, and will bolster our government affairs relations.
